I see there are very few posts here, but I'll be brave and write about my biggest crush, Freddie Torres. We went to Ridder JHS from 61 to 64. In Glee Club, when I sang, it was for him, little did he know. I used to stare at him every chance I got. My first experience with heart flutter, was for him, again, little did he know. He was gorgeous...curly black hair and soulful brown eyes...very handsome and tall. I was too shy to let him know I cared, but we were on friendly terms. I was so depressed after my last year of JHS when I didn't see him anymore. My friends knew I was absolutely gaga over him. He was such a nice, sweet, quiet boy, and a good student. He was my first love. I guess our first loves really stick with us. Makes me feel like a kid again, as I can recall those days. When I sang "Serenata", it was for him. Now, I wish I'd have told him, but I was way to shy to say it. I still have the yearbook he signed for me. Remembrance makes my heart palpitate. Ah, sweet, sweet, innocent youth! God bless. Kris
